>> Mine is ketchup, horseradish, lemon juice, lemon zest. Probably too
>> sweet for a lot of people, but we like it. I haven't tried it yet with
>> my new favorite ketchup (the all-natural stuff from Heinz).

>
> Lemon zest -- great idea.


I also use it in my trashy tartar sauce (3 parts mayo, 1 part sweet
pickle relish, lemon zest to taste). I figure why not use it while I've
got the lemons handy for the fish.
